Hillside drainage installation services involve designing and setting up systems to manage excess water flow on sloped properties. This process typically includes installing features such as underground drain pipes, surface channels, and catch basins to direct water away from foundations, driveways, and landscaped areas. Proper drainage helps prevent water accumulation that can lead to structural damage, soil erosion, and landscape issues. Service providers assess the specific slope and terrain of a property to recommend the most effective drainage solutions tailored to each home's unique needs.
These services are essential for addressing common problems caused by poor drainage, especially on properties with uneven terrain or those prone to heavy rainfall. Without adequate drainage, water can pool around the foundation, increasing the risk of basement flooding, cracks in the foundation, and mold growth. Additionally, improper water runoff can wash away soil, damage walkways, and create muddy or soggy yard conditions. The overview below groups typical Hillside Drainage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in West Des Moines, IA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or drainage repairs or installations range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s in West Des Moines fall within this range, especially for quick fixes or small-scale projects.
Mid-Size Installations - More extensive drainage system installations or repairs usually cost between $1,000-$3,000. These projects are common for residential properties needing comprehensive solutions.
Full Drainage System Replacement - Replacing an entire drainage system can range from $4,000-$8,000, with larger, more complex projects reaching higher amounts. Fewer projects fall into this highest tier, typically involving significant property upgrades.
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, customized drainage solutions can exceed $10,000, especially for properties requiring specialized work or extensive site preparation. These are less common and often involve unique site challenges.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is hillside drainage installation? Hillside drainage installation involves creating systems to direct excess water away from slopes and prevent erosion or flooding on properties located on or near hillsides.
Why should I consider hillside drainage services? Proper drainage helps protect structures, landscaping, and property foundations by managing water runoff effectively on sloped land.
What types of drainage solutions do local contractors provide? Contractors typically offer solutions such as French drains, retaining walls, surface grading, and water diversion systems tailored to hillside properties.
How can hillside drainage installation prevent soil erosion? By channeling water away from slopes, drainage systems reduce the flow of water that can wash away soil and destabilize hillside land.
